For what logical reason would you think height is "overrated" for a WR?
I think the precedent was established with the Rams in 1999. Holt, Bruce, and Hakim were all under 6 feet tall, yet they were virtually unstoppable. At that point, many offensive philosophies shifted from big, lanky wideouts like Rice, Irvin, Chris Carter and Jake Reed to smaller, shiftier guys with the emphasis on speed.

Also, the NFL today is more about timing and a receiver’s ability to avoid tackles after the catch. You don’t see too many jump balls lobbed up in the hopes that the tallest man wins.

Bottom line is, teams are recognizing that having a 6'2, 6'3, or 6'4 receiver is a nice bonus, but not a necessity.
